java新手如何学
理解基础概念
从Java的核心概念入手,包括变量、数据类型、运算符、控制流程(如if-else、循环)等。掌握这些基础是后续学习的基石。推荐通过官方文档或入门书籍系统学习。
实践简单代码
通过编写小程序巩固基础知识,例如计算器、猜数字游戏等。使用IDE(如IntelliJ IDEA或Eclipse)提升编码效率,熟悉调试工具。
学习面向对象编程(OOP)
理解类、对象、继承、多态、封装等OOP原则。通过实际案例(如模拟银行账户系统)加深理解。

熟悉常用类库
学习Java标准库(如java.util、java.io)和集合框架(List、Map等)。阅读源码和官方文档了解其设计思想。
掌握异常处理
学习try-catch-finally机制和自定义异常。通过调试代码理解异常堆栈跟踪的实际应用。

尝试项目开发
从小型项目(如To-Do列表应用)开始,逐步整合所学知识。使用版本控制工具(如Git)管理代码。
参与社区与反馈
加入技术论坛(如Stack Overflow)、开源项目或学习小组。通过代码审查和讨论提升实战能力。
持续学习与进阶
探索高级主题如多线程、JVM原理、框架(Spring)等。定期复盘代码,关注Java生态更新(如新版本特性)。
代码示例:基础语法
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ello, Java!");
}
}
学习资源推荐
- 书籍:《Java核心技术 卷I》
- 在线:Oracle官方Java教程、MOOC平台(如Coursera)
- 工具:LeetCode刷题巩固算法基础






